The ingredients needed to make Celebration Pasta with Shrimp:
  1. Prepare 3 bags frozen jumbo shrimp
  2. Make ready 1 package linguine
  3. Take 2-3 shallots chopped
  4. Take 2 tbsp ghee
  5. Make ready 2 tbsp chopped garlic
  6. Prepare 3 cups fresh spinach
  7. Take 2 Roma tomatoes chopped
  8. Take 1/2 cup white wine or cooking wine
  9. Take 3/4 cup half and half
  10. Get 1 tbsp cornstarch
  11. Prepare 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ese

Steps to make Celebration Pasta with Shrimp:
  1. Begin by prepping your ingredients once the pan gets hot you’ll be adding in. Make sure the shrimp is dried well and seasoned with salt and pepper. Chop shallots well and the artichoke hearts will be soft just drain and slice them up
  2. After ghee heats up add in shallots and garlic paste. Sauté for about 2 minutes then add in shrimp continually stir
  3. Squeeze the juice of one lemon over the shrimp when they are almost done. Remove shrimp set aside then add your white wine to remaining liquid.
  4. Add in chopped tomatoes, artichokes, and spinach. Let the spinach wilt down
  5. Take the half and half and stir in cornstarch this will thicken the sauce. Add this flurry in quickly you want it to thicken in the sauce. When the sauce begins to thicken remove from heat add in pasta then the parmesan cheese.
  6. Pasta is great on its own but would go well with shrimp or shallots. I divided mine into 8 servings and calculated the nutritional value. About 300 calories per serving add in a lean protein and you have a well rounded meal that’s delicious and satisfying
